    Abstract: Provided are a waterproof coating material and a roof having a coating film formed therefrom which have low VOC content, good film curability under low-temperature/high-humidity conditions, high stain resistance, and low water absorbency. The coating material comprises: (A) 100 parts by weight of a polyoxyalkylene polymer (a1) and/or a vinylic polymer (a2), the polymers each containing a reactive silyl group of formula (1): —SiR13-aXa (1) wherein each R1 independently represents a C1-C20 alkyl, C6-C20 aryl, or C7-C20 aralkyl group, or a triorganosiloxy group of (R′)3SiO— where R's each independently represent a C1-C20 substituted or unsubstituted hydrocarbon group; each X independently represents a hydroxy or hydrolyzable group; and a represents 1, 2 or 3; and (B) 0.1-20 parts by weight of at least one compound including a compound (b3) obtained by partial condensation of silyl groups of an aminosilane alone or of a combination of an aminosilane and another alkoxysilane compound.

    Abstract: Provided is a curable composition having superior weather resistance which is obtained from a cured product containing a polyoxyalkylene polymer comprising a reactive silicon group. The curable composition contains (A) a reactive-silicon-group-containing polyoxyalkylene polymer having a number-average molecular weight of 2,000 to 50,000 and containing 1.1 to 5 reactive silicon groups within a single molecule, and (B) from 0.01 to 100 parts by weight of a powdered-glass-based filler based on 100 parts of the component (A).

    Abstract: The present invention has its object to provide a liquid-applied moisture-permeable waterproofing material that can protect a building from rainwater or humidity in the air, can drain moisture, which has been gathered on a substrate of a building, and can be applied easily. The present invention is a curable composition comprising: (A) a polyoxyalkylene polymer having a silicon-containing group crosslinkable by forming a siloxane bond; (B) a polyoxyalkylene plasticizer whose main chain contains 5 wt % or more of an oxypropylene-derived repeating unit and has one or more groups, at an end thereof, selected from the group consisting of an —OH group, a group represented by the formula: —OR9 (wherein R9 is a substituted or unsubstituted C1-20 hydrocarbon group), and a group represented by the formula: —NR102 (wherein R10 is each independently a hydrogen atom, or a substituted or unsubstituted C1-20 hydrocarbon group).
